我想使用 git log 列出所有提交,其中每一行包含 [commit 作者]: 提交日期
例如:
[name]: 7 February 2021
答案1
该git help log
文档有一个相当有趣的部分PRETTY FORMATS
,您必须阅读该部分才能了解更多详细信息。
简而言之,
git log '--pretty=[%aN]: %aD'
可能接近你想要的。请注意,我选择“作者日期”作为提交日期,因为我不知道您到底对哪些数据感兴趣!如果您需要另一个日期,例如提交/合并日期,那么您必须参考文档自行选择正确的格式字符串。您可以使用该选项指定大多数日期字段的日期格式--date=<format>
,该选项也记录在此处。